ALERT: Partner SFTP drop stalled. The Verrowline ingest watcher flagged no new files from the Quillmark partner feed in over six hours. Plugin authors: if your connector writes to the drop, confirm your upload hook fired and that retries aren't silently swallowed. Do not re-push manually until the queue drains, or you'll duplicate batches. Triage steps, ownership, and the current incident timeline are all maintained on the internal status page.

operations page: https://confluence.zemvarlabs.internal/projects/display/browse/display/8963

Quick heads-up on Pinwheel UI versioning: we cut a minor release every sprint, and anything touching component props needs a changeset file in the PR. No changeset, no merge — the bot will nag you. Majors are rare and go through the design council first. The full policy, with examples of what counts as breaking, lives on the internal page below.

wiki page, bahip-yahip: https://grafana.qirvanlabs.corp/browse/display/projects/cc3a1b9dbfc9

☐ Key ceremony, step 7 — Userland carve-out. Before cutting the user module out of the Thornwick monolith, generate the signing keypair for the new Userland service. Two witnesses required: one from platform, one from identity. Record serials in the ceremony log. Seal the private key in the Ashbury vault. Future maintainers: rotation happens yearly; don't skip it. Vault access requires the recovery passphrase below.

strongbox words: druath-quenael

CI note: extract-strings job on the Lintquill pipeline fails intermittently when the translation-string extraction script hits templates with nested interpolation. Cause: the Tessenmark parser caches its token table between files and chokes if a prior file ended mid-expression. Fix is merged on main; until your branch rebases, rerun the job once before escalating. Do not disable the extraction step — downstream locale bundles for the Ostbridge launch depend on it. If it fails twice, attach the failing run's token, shown below.

pipeline stamp: htk31_3c6b63a1fd55b8745625d3b6ce9c5fc